What is Stop Motion Animation? 

Stop motion animation is a type of animation technique that manipulates an object so that it appears to move on its own. The object is usually photographed one frame at a time and then moved slightly before the next photograph is taken. This gives the appearance of movement when the frames are played in rapid succession. 

It is a type of animation technique that captures the physical movement of objects, often by photographing them one frame at a time. Here are the 5 steps you need to master to become a Stop motion animation expert 

1. Planning: The best way to get your desired output is to form a plan, which includes script, character description, and the scene set up. 

Stop motion animation is the game of per frame and slight movements. So if you did something wrong then there’s no going back and you cannot correct it in the middle. 

2. Camera Movement and equipment: In a stop motion animation a story is created with the help of very few steps that require very precise camera movement and angle selection, that’s why you should use good quality camera equipment such as a tripod or sliders. 

3. Lighting: To create a smooth transition, you need to really take care of the light, it should be consistent so that there’s no flicker. One important thing to keep in mind is that there should be no natural light as it is not possible to control. You should set up should have only artificial light according to the requirement of the scene. 

4. Center of mass: When moving an object or character, the center of mass or the place from where it is supposed to be moved should be constant, a slight tilt in the position can change the direction of the character in the scene.
